Roti Bank

Our primary aim is to satiate the hunger of people. To attain this goal, our team is purely dedicated towards the service of poor and needy people. We believe that one day we will finally reach a stage where no one is devoid of basic food at least twice a day.

Kapda Bank

The remaining good clothes are deposited in the houses through the cloth bank and distributed to the poor and needy people. Here people deposit their good clothes which are not used for any reason. Apart from this, new clothes, blankets and sweaters are also delivered to the needy in winter season.

Medical Relief Centre

We at Medical Relief Centre provide free medical facilities to poor and under privilege peoples, our facilities includes free operation medicines and injections including all types of pathological and radiological tests. We do assist people to enjoy government health care schemes.

<

Minority Development center

The Minority Development Centre was started by the Foundation in 2021 from where information is given about the government schemes available to minorities and also how to take advantage of these schemes is practically tried. Information of EWS Certificate, Educational Loan, Career Guidance, Scholarships is also given for the children studying and online forms are also filled.

Employment Project

Many poor people lost their employment due to COVID 19 lockdowns. Hence we thought that we should work in this field as well. We started giving sewing machines, Cycle-rickshaws and other such basic employment articles to the deserving unemployed people in search of small business to support their families. This way our employment project was founded in Nov 2020.

Educational Activities

We take care of helping and supporting poor students education through financial aid system. We also support and motivate poor students who are drop outs for continuing their further studies and complete their education. Our executive members are highly qualified and experienced in serving education support and training.
